Following on the success of the recent application of holographic LEED to the
determination of the 3D atomic geometry of Si adatoms on a SiC(111) p(3x3)
surface, which enabled that structure to be solved, we show in this paper that
a similar technique allows the direct recovery of the local geometry of
adsorbates forming superstructures as small as p(2x2), even in the presence of
